# Makefile : Builds the PHONE BOOK application
#
# Usage: NMAKE PHBOOK (build PHBOOK.EXE)
# or: NMAKE -f phbook clean (erase all compiled files)
#
# option: DEBUG=[0|1] (DEBUG not defined is equivalent to DEBUG=0)
